3 * COPYRIGHT: See COPYING in the top level directory
4 * PROJECT: ReactOS kernel
5 * FILE: ntoskrnl/io/pnpnotify.c
6 * PURPOSE: Plug & Play notification functions
8 * PROGRAMMERS: Filip Navara (xnavara@volny.cz)
11 /* INCLUDES ******************************************************************/
14 #include <internal/debug.h>
16 /* FUNCTIONS *****************************************************************/
23 IoPnPDeliverServicePowerNotification(
24 ULONG VetoedPowerOperation OPTIONAL
,
25 ULONG PowerNotification
,
26 ULONG Unknown OPTIONAL
,
39 IoRegisterPlugPlayNotification(
40 IN IO_NOTIFICATION_EVENT_CATEGORY EventCategory
,
41 IN ULONG EventCategoryFlags
,
42 IN PVOID EventCategoryData OPTIONAL
,
43 IN PDRIVER_OBJECT DriverObject
,
44 IN PDRIVER_NOTIFICATION_CALLBACK_ROUTINE CallbackRoutine
,
46 OUT PVOID
*NotificationEntry
)
48 DPRINT("IoRegisterPlugPlayNotification called (UNIMPLEMENTED)\n");
49 return STATUS_NOT_IMPLEMENTED
;
57 IoUnregisterPlugPlayNotification(
58 IN PVOID NotificationEntry
)
60 DPRINT("IoUnregisterPlugPlayNotification called (UNIMPLEMENTED)\n");
61 return STATUS_NOT_IMPLEMENTED
;